🛠️ Product Overview & Technical Datasheet The Woodward easYgen-3200-5 (Revision H) featuring the integrated HMI display is an advanced genset control and paralleling package. It is engineered for managing complex power generation systems, delivering robust engine control, comprehensive protection, and user-friendly interface capabilities for mission-critical distributed power setups.

📋 First Run Inspection Checklist
- 🔍 Verify physical condition, including the front HMI display glass and buttons, to ensure no damage occurred during transit.
- 🔌 Check all external terminal wiring connections against the system wiring schematic, paying close attention to communication and power lines.
- ⚡ Ensure correct DC power supply voltage (12/24 VDC) and proper polarity before energizing the module.
- 🛡️ Confirm proper grounding of the controller housing and shielding of all communication cables to prevent electromagnetic interference.
- 🌐 Verify CAN bus termination resistors and check network integrity before powering on connected controllers.
🔧 Routine Maintenance & Servicing
- 🧰 Inspect terminal block connections periodically for tightness, oxidation, or any signs of thermal stress.
- 🧽 Clean the integrated HMI display screen and enclosure using a soft, dry, anti-static cloth; avoid harsh chemical solvents.
- 💾 Perform regular firmware backups and configuration parameter audits using the authorized software tools.
- 🌡️ Monitor internal enclosure environmental conditions to ensure operating temperature and humidity limits are respected.
🔍 Troubleshooting & Common Issues
- ⚠️ HMI Display Blank / No Power: Verify input supply voltage levels, fuse integrity, and power harness connections at the rear terminals.
- ⚠️ Communication Failure: Check CAN bus wiring polarity, baud rates, and termination resistance if remote monitoring or peer-to-peer linking fails.
- ⚠️ Sensor Reading Error: Inspect analog sensor input wiring, terminal grounding, and software calibration configurations.
